Llantwit Major station provides essential amenities to make your travel experience smooth. While there isn't a ticket office on site, you can easily collect your pre-purchased tickets from the station's ticket machines. For those who rely on smartcards, you'll find validators but not issuance facilities here. Accessibility is a key consideration, with step-free access to platforms 1 and 2 ensuring ease of movement for those with reduced mobility. The station is category B2, indicating that step-free access is available in parts but requires a bit of navigation between platforms via a footbridge or a detour. CCTV cameras keep an eye on the premises for added security.
For those continuing their journey by bus, the nearest stop is conveniently located on Le Pouliguen Way, making it easy to catch a ride to various local destinations. Cycling enthusiasts won't miss out either, thanks to the dedicated bicycle storage and the option to hire a bike through Brompton Bike Hire, which is located close to the station car park. Although there are no accessible taxis available, you can find more details on car hire and taxis through local services.

Dawlish Train Station provides a variety of facilities to ensure a comfortable experience. The ticket office is open from early morning until the evening on weekdays, though it closes a bit earlier on Saturdays. You'll also find ticket machines available on-site, including accessible options, where you can collect tickets purchased online. While there's no dedicated lounge for first-class passengers, a waiting room on Platform 2 is available for your convenience.
Step-free access throughout the station makes it user-friendly for travelers with mobility needs. However, if you require additional assistance, staff help is available during set hours across the week. While there's CCTV for added security, some facilities like luggage storage and accessible toilets are not available. For refreshments, a delightful coffee shop can be found on the premises, although the station lacks an ATM and public Wi-Fi.
Once you've arrived at Dawlish, a variety of onward travel options await you. If you're continuing your journey by rail and need more information, the bus stop at Richmond Place, adjacent to the station car park, serves as the main point for rail replacement services. Taxis are readily available, ensuring hassle-free transit within the town or to the surrounding areas. For those who prefer to cycle, while bicycle storage is limited and not sheltered, you could also look into bike hire options to explore the scenic routes around Dawlish.
